**Ticket SCAN-infra: Barcode scanner integration needs sign-off**

So the new Beeptrack handheld scanners are wired into the Stockroom Pilot inventory app, and scans now post directly to the ledger instead of the nightly batch. Works fine in testing, but heads up for future maintainers: the retry queue is in-memory only, so a crash mid-scan drops entries. We've flagged that as a follow-up. Before this goes to the warehouse floor, we need formal sign-off from the person named below.

account owner for hahig-fahag: Pelael Istax Novys

The ReminderLoom job sends appointment reminders for Harrowfield Clinic Group and must be deployed with care, since a misfire can message patients at night. Deploy only during the weekday maintenance window, after confirming the quiet-hours schedule and the dry-run flag in staging. The job reads its settings at startup; a restart is required after any change, and maintainers should verify the first batch manually before walking away. Before promoting a build to production, confirm it was built against the following configuration values.

config for kahif-tafog:
[lamdor]
port = 5432
team = holdor
host = lamdor.ordinsys.example
region = north-1
access_code = ac_98de10
timeout_ms = 1500

## Runbook: TidyTwig release (stale-branch cleanup bot)

Support folks — when TidyTwig needs a hotfix (usually because it archived a branch someone still wanted), the release flow is simple. Pull the latest tag, run the build script, and let CI do its thing. The one manual bit: the bot's deploy artifact has to be signed or the scheduler won't pick it up, and you'll get a flood of 'cleanup stalled' tickets. The signing key currently in use is below.

rollout seal: bky19_dKDibdZ919JxzHaqRxm

Runbook fragment — Tansy loyalty-points ledger. If nightly reconciliation flags a balance mismatch, don't just re-run the job; the ledger is append-only, so corrections go in as adjustment entries, never edits. Check the dead-letter queue first — nine times out of ten it's a duplicate earn event from the Quorrel POS feed. Before touching anything, confirm the ledger service is running with these values.

service settings:
[tamion]
port = 8443
region = east-4
host = tamion.plorvalabs.local
team = kasax
timeout_ms = 5000
retries = 4